Quick heads-up on Pinwheel UI versioning: we cut a minor release every sprint, and anything touching component props needs a changeset file in the PR. No changeset, no merge — the bot will nag you. Majors are rare and go through the design council first. The full policy, with examples of what counts as breaking, lives on the internal page below.

wiki page, bahip-yahip: https://grafana.qirvanlabs.corp/browse/display/projects/cc3a1b9dbfc9

## Artifact Signing — SDK Parity Notes (Weekly Sync)

Kestrel SDK for Android reached parity with the Swift client this sprint: offline queueing, batched telemetry, and retry semantics now match. Both SDKs ship as signed artifacts from the same pipeline. Remaining gap: background sync throttling, targeted next sprint. Verify both release bundles before tagging. Both artifacts validate against the shared signing key below.

signing key of kawig-fafog = bky19_6Fypv1qws7J8qJtaYjX

**Ticket #—: Vaultbin locked during cron migration**

While moving the nightly billing cron jobs from the legacy scheduler into the Driftline workflow engine, the migration script triggered Vaultbin's tamper lock after three failed token refreshes. The vault holding the scheduler credentials is now sealed. Support can unseal it from the admin console using the standard recovery flow. Enter the recovery passphrase below when the console prompts for it.

unlock words, kajof-bajof: fendor-ralix

Alert: LocaleDateMismatch on the Tidewell booking frontend. Fires when rendered dates fail the per-locale format check — typically after a string lands without going through the Chronette formatting helper. Severity is low but user-visible; reservations shown in the wrong day/month order have caused support tickets in the Elsmar region. Reviewers should reject any PR that formats dates manually. The formatting guidelines and checker config are on the internal page below.

runbook for yahop-hawif: https://confluence.zemvarlabs.internal/pages/pages/browse/c89f8afc